A senior Port Authority lawyer who resigned last week with $156,000 in severance pleaded guilty in 2004 to a charge that he harassed a 22-year-old Rutgers graduate who had sought work at the bi-state agency.
Christopher M. Hartwyk, a cousin of Sen. Richard Codey who rose to become the agency's No. 2 lawyer, placed 160 harassing calls to the young man from September 2003 to April 2004, police records show.See the full content of this document
